2. In the reaction NO + NO2 ⇌ N2O3, an experiment finds equilibrium concentrations of [NO] = 3.8 M, [NO2] = 3.9 M, and [N2O3] = 1.3 M. What is the equilibrium constant Kc for this reaction?

A. 0.064
B. 0.088
C. 0.114
D. 0.193

Kc= concentration of product divided by concentration of reactant
NO + NO2 ----> N2O3

Kc =(N2O3) / (No)(NO2)

Kc= ( 1.3 )/{ (3.9)(3.8) }

Kc=0.088 ( answer B)
